SUHAG

The Governorate of Suhag lies 470 km south of Cairo. It comprises a large collection of the important monuments.

Luxor

The present – day town lies 400 miles south of Cairo , on the site of ancient Thebes . There is no city in the world that possesses such a vast number of ancient monuments which historian claim, account for one third of the historic relics and ruins of the past
